Method: Forcast::Controller::Busqueda#index

Defined in:
lib/forcast/controllers/controller/busqueda.rb

#indexObject



5
6
7
8
9
10
11
12
13
14
15
16
# File 'lib/forcast/controllers/controller/busqueda.rb', line 5

def index
  params[:dato] = true  if params[:dato] == 'true'
     params[:dato] = false if params[:dato] == 'false'
  params[:contiene] = true  if params[:dato] == 'true'
     params[:contiene] = false if params[:dato] == 'false'
               
  buscar_relaciones if params_present?('relacion') && !params_present?('buscar_por') && !params_present?('dato')
  es_array_buscar_por_parametro_exacto if params_present?('buscar_por') && params_present?('dato')
  es_array_buscar_por_parametro_contiene if params_present?('buscar_por') && params_present?('contiene')

  super()
end